In the capital of France, Paris, the final in shot put took place as part of the 2024 Olympic Games.

The winner in the discipline was American Ryan Crouser. He pushed the shot put to a distance of 22.90 meters.

For the 31-year-old American athlete, this is already his third Olympic gold in his career.

The second place also went to the USA. Joe Kovacs won the silver medal. The bronze medal was claimed by Rajindra Campbell from Jamaica.

At the 2016 Olympics in Rio de Janeiro, Ryan set a new Olympic record of 22 meters 52 centimeters. In the final of the Tokyo Olympics, he broke his own Olympic record on his first attempt, throwing the shot put to 22.83 meters.
